1. What Is The Swimming Pool Heat Calculator?

The Swimming Pool Heat Calculator estimates the amount of heat energy required to raise the temperature of pool water by a specified amount. This calculation is essential for proper pool heater sizing and energy planning.

2. How Does The Calculator Work?

The calculator uses the heat required formula:

\[ \text{Heat Required (BTU)} = \text{Volume (gal)} \times 8.33 \times \Delta T \]

Explanation: The formula calculates the British Thermal Units (BTU) needed to raise the temperature of the specified volume of water by the given temperature difference.

3. Importance Of Heat Calculation

Details: Accurate heat calculation is crucial for selecting the right pool heater size, estimating energy costs, and ensuring efficient pool heating system operation.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: Why Use 8.33 In The Calculation?
A: 8.33 represents the weight of one gallon of water in pounds, which is essential for calculating the mass of water being heated.

Q2: What Is A Typical ΔT For Pool Heating?
A: Typical temperature differences range from 10°F to 30°F depending on climate, season, and desired swimming comfort.

Q3: How Do I Calculate My Pool Volume?
A: Pool volume can be calculated using geometric formulas based on pool shape (rectangular, circular, oval) or obtained from pool specifications.

Q4: Are There Other Factors That Affect Heating Requirements?
A: Yes, factors like evaporation, wind exposure, pool cover usage, and ambient temperature all affect actual heating requirements.

Q5: Can This Calculation Be Used For Hot Tubs?
A: Yes, the same formula applies to hot tubs and spas, though heating times and equipment may differ.
